Well, finding it is the hard part, now that you have found the Raikou all you have to do is encounter it again. To make it do quicker try flying to a centrally located place, such as Saffron City, and if Raikou is close, walk outside to the closest route, and see if Raikou moves to that route. If Raikou is farther away, just Fly back to Saffron City again. When you move to a new route, Raikou will only move to a route next to it, but if you use Fly, it will randomly appear at any route. When you finally get to the same route as Raikou, to find it quickly you could put a Level 50 Pokemon in the lead spot and use Repels. Try using a Wobbuffet as your lead Pokemon. I know that it is difficult to control how much damage you do with a Wobbuffet, but you should be able to get Raikou's HP down to a reasonable amount. Plus, Wobbuffet's Shadow Tag will keep the Raikou from running away. Give your Wobbuffet Leftovers for healing support if you have them. Also, it will help you to buy some Timer Balls, you can buy them on Island 2.

Well, I managed to get it into the red with my Dragonite and Pigeot (flying does less damage against Electric, which helps me control my damage output), then paralyzed it with my Dragonite since I lack an actual sleeper. Now I'm chasing it around with Dugtrio as my lead. Arena Trap keeps Raikou from running, and its ground type makes only Quick Attack do damage. The only problem now is whenever it does use Quick Attack, since the Dugtrio is only lvl 29, and I have to save before fighting in case it uses Roar.

Q1: The slot machines? If so, it's based on luck. But some machines tend to pay out more than others (it just depends on your game. Also, you can save before you play and shut off if you end up with less than you started with.
Q2: I don't personally, I suck too much :p But I'm sure some people do.
Q3: In 3rd gen, Psychic, Thunderpunch, Fire Punch, and Ice Punch works great if you can breed.
Q4: In-game your team really doesn't matter. Just base it around what you like if it doesn't totally suck. If you dislike Pidgeot, just remove him for a Pokemon you like more. Just be sure to give it a logical moveset (take advantage of its natural stats, STAB, and maybe support moves if appropriate)
